3I Infrastructure Plc Stock Dividends
3IN.L pays dividends biannually. Last paid amount was £0.0595 at Nov 23, 2023. As of today, dividend yield (TTM) is 1.82%.

Comparing 3IN to Sector and Country
3IN.L pays a solid dividend yield of 1.82%, which is higher than the average of the bottom 25% of dividend payers in the UK market (0.554%). 3IN.L’s dividend yield is lower than the average of the top 25% of dividend payers in the Financial Services sector in the UK market (9.21%), which means that there are more attractive dividend stocks to consider.
